The Early Days: Converse Chuck Taylor All-Stars
In the early 20th century, basketball shoes were rudimentary at best. Players wore regular canvas sneakers, often with minimal ankle support and traction. However, in 1917, everything changed with the introduction of the Converse Chuck Taylor All-Stars. Named after the basketball player and coach Chuck Taylor, these shoes featured a high-top design for ankle support, a rubber sole for traction, and a canvas upper for durability. The Chuck Taylor All-Stars quickly became the go-to choice for basketball players and remained popular for decades.
The Rise of Branding: Nike Air Jordan
In the mid-1980s, Nike revolutionized the basketball shoe industry with the release of the Air Jordan line. Endorsed by the legendary Michael Jordan, these shoes not only provided top-notch performance but also became a fashion statement. The Air Jordan series introduced innovations such as Nike Air cushioning for enhanced comfort and support, as well as bold designs that captured the imagination of fans worldwide. With each new release, the Air Jordan line pushed the boundaries of style and technology, cementing its status as a cultural icon.
Performance and Innovation: Adidas Boost and Under Armour Curry
In recent years, brands like Adidas and Under Armour have made significant strides in the world of basketball shoes. Adidas introduced Boost technology, which utilizes thousands of tiny foam pellets to provide superior cushioning and energy return. This innovation has been incorporated into several basketball shoe models, offering players a responsive and comfortable ride on the court. Similarly, Under Armour collaborated with NBA star Stephen Curry to develop signature shoes that prioritize speed, agility, and precision. The Curry line features innovations such as lightweight materials, responsive cushioning, and supportive ankle collars, allowing players to perform at their best.
The Emergence of Smart Sneakers: Nike Adapt BB
In the age of technology, basketball shoes have become smarter than ever. Nike Adapt BB, released in 2019, represents the pinnacle of this trend. These futuristic sneakers feature power-lacing technology that automatically adjusts the fit based on the wearer's foot shape and movement. With the touch of a button or a smartphone app, players can fine-tune the fit of their shoes to maximize comfort and performance. Additionally, the Nike Adapt BB tracks performance metrics such as distance, speed, and vertical jump, providing valuable insights for athletes looking to improve their game.
As we move forward, the future of basketball shoes is likely to focus on sustainability and customization. With growing awareness of environmental issues, brands are exploring eco-friendly materials and manufacturing processes for their shoes. Additionally, advancements in 3D printing technology may enable players to customize their shoes to fit their unique preferences and playing style. Imagine a world where every player has a pair of basketball shoes tailored specifically to their needs, offering the perfect combination of comfort, support, and performance.
